Output 981040def977c129ec34d2003016439171ed3f828575ad4db665da99a2fb3c6f: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71352cf9f905de7e9c0958685413af9c0491d96b OP_EQUAL
address
3C1byw2MpjDkAu59XKnU9QfFRfdiJmMyMJ
transaction
981040def977c129ec34d2003016439171ed3f828575ad4db665da99a2fb3c6f
confirmations
75602
spent
true